Veterans Textbook Program

Program Name: Jerry Arellano Veteran Resource Center Library

Status: Active funding program

Geographic Scope: Ventura College, Ventura County, CA

Focus Areas: Textbook support for veteran students and dependents of veterans

Background: Funded by donors in Ventura County who are passionate about helping veterans excel academically. Program provides textbook stipends over an academic year (three consecutive semesters) at Ventura College. Previous recipients are eligible to receive stipends again.

Eligibility Requirements:

  • Currently enrolled at Ventura College

  • U.S. Veteran (includes U.S. National Guard) OR Dependent of a Veteran

  • Enrolled in minimum of 6 units at VC

  • Applied for financial aid (FAFSA) and included VC in application

  • Maintain Good Satisfactory Academic Progress (SAP)
  • Award Amounts (per semester):

  • Full-time students (12+ units): $500/semester

  • ¾-time students (9-11.9 units): $375/semester

  • Part-time students (6-8.9 units): $250/semester
  • Duration: Maximum of 3 consecutive semesters; funding prorated based on actual enrollment

    Program Requirements:

  • Students must donate one purchased textbook to the Jerry Arellano Veteran Resource Center Lending Library each semester while receiving funding

  • Goal is to build lending library and support future VC veteran students

  • Textbooks must be purchased (not rented)

  • Students may purchase from VC Bookstore or any textbook resource
  • Benefits:

  • Improves college-going rate among veterans and dependents of veterans

  • Encourages full-time enrollment to maximize success opportunities

  • Builds shared resource library for future veterans

  • How to Apply

    Application Process

    Steps to Apply:
    1. Submit a FAFSA (Federal Application for Federal Student Aid)
    2. Include Ventura College on your FAFSA application
    3. Maintain contact with the VC Financial Aid Office at 805-289-6369
    4. Eligible students will be identified and notified

    Important Notes:

  • To maximize opportunity to receive textbook stipends, you MUST submit FAFSA and include VC

  • Maintain regular contact with VC Financial Aid Office

  • Eligibility and grant amount re-evaluated at different intervals throughout semesters of support
  • Frequently Asked Questions

    When will I receive my grant?

  • You will receive your refund 4 to 21 days after payment appears on your MyVCCCD portal account

  • Timing depends on payment method chosen and class start date

  • Date on MyVCCCD portal is internal processing date ONLY, not disbursement date

  • Payment schedule reflects full-time enrollment assumption

  • If not enrolled full-time, amount prorated based on actual enrollment

  • VCCCD partners with BankMobile for financial aid refund delivery
  • What if I enroll in more units after receiving funding?

  • If enrollment moves you into a new bracket, you will receive difference between what already paid and what eligible for now
  • What if I drop courses after receiving funding?

  • If you stay in same bracket: no consequence

  • If you drop into lower bracket: you will be invited to pick up units needed to remain in original bracket

  • If you do not pick up needed units: you forfeit ability to receive future funding from this program
  • Where can I purchase textbooks with this funding?

  • May utilize VC Bookstore or any other textbook resource that fits budget

  • Do NOT rent textbooks with this funding

  • Must purchase textbook to donate to Jerry Arellano Veteran Resource Center Lending Library
